lancaster city: Lancaster City Tackling Residents' Quality of Life Concerns... - 01/14/09 02:07 AM
 
Lancaster City has been working relentlessly to improve quality of life issues for it's residents. 
Recently, the city announced a proposed ordinance that addresses problem tenants and landlords. The ordinance proposes that landlords address the issue of disruptive tenants by mandating eviction following 3 disruptions in a year.  Failure to do so could result in fines and or jail time.  The ordinance also proposes the creation of a problem tenant list that landlords could check prior to renting to prospective tenants.  The ordinance will be voted on this month.  For more information please visit the James Street Improvment District's website by clicking … (0 comments)

lancaster city: The New Mission Statement of the Campus Community Coalition (CCC) - 10/17/08 04:05 AM
Mission Statement of the CCC:
"The Campus Community Coalition identifies opportunities and promotes activities to strengthen relationships and foster communications between F&M College, its students, and the neighboring community."
I've served as a neighbor on the F&M Campus Community Coalition (CCC) for about 2 years now.  The CCC is made up of neighbors, F&M adminstrators, representatives from the James Street Improvement District, F&M students as well as representatives from the Lancaster police and fire department.

lancaster city: "Roslyn" the P.T. Watt Mansion is available for sale! - 10/10/08 06:24 AM

"Roslyn"
1035 Marietta Avenue, Lancaster, PA 17603
One of my all-time favorite properties was just listed by my colleague, Anne Pyle, of Long & Foster Real Estate Inc.  This is a once in a lifetime opportunity to own a historic, Marietta Avenue mansion.  "Roslyn" was built in 1896 by celebrated Lancaster architect, C. Emlen Urban.  Mr. Urban was also the designer of many city properties including, but not limited to, Central Market, the Griest Building, Watt & Shand (the soon-to-be convention center) and the Theological Seminary.  This beautiful home is listed on the Lancaster County Historical Sites Register as a "Significant Level I" site, meaning … (17 comments)
